The cost all depends on what you buy to tune with. Of course to get the absolute best results you would want an EMS, but those are pretty expensive. Most people wanting to get a small amount of power use a VAFC, but then again you might not gain much since you have an 03, and I don't know what supporting mods you have.

Do you have any engine/performance mods done?

Also there are a lot of different options you can choose from, here are the basic ones:

VAFC (probably won't add much power to your 03)
Kpro
AEM EMS
Greddy E-Manage (most people wouldnt recommend this since it is hard to tune)
Haltec 500 (this is a newer unit, but seems to work pretty well and is a decent price)

No problem. Yes 02-03's run leaner than 00-01's, and usually dyno around 10hp higher for that reason. Then again that is why 00-01's may react better to bolt ons and a tune compared to the 02-03. I have seen a few people that made power with a few bolt ons and a VAFC, but not to much. I have also seen people that didn't make any gains whatsoever b/c the were already running lean with all of their bolt ons, and needed to add fuel which the VAFC can't do much for that.

I would definetly recommend an AEM, Haltec, or Kpro for the best results. Then again you want to make sure you find someone that has experience tuning with these EMS's. What you should do is go around to your local tuners and see what they would be comfortable tuning, and that would give you the best results.
